/*
 * Client setup for the Mockmint test-data factory.
 * Plugin authors: Mockmint generates deterministic fixture records
 * (users, orders, inventory rows) seeded per suite. Your plugin
 * registers factories against this client; do not instantiate
 * factories directly. The sandbox endpoint accepts only factory
 * traffic and resets nightly. Authenticate the client with the
 * sandbox service key given on the next line.
 */

service key, bagep-yahag: zpat11_YieSWvAgzqt

## Welcome to the Ledgerbarn data layer

Quick heads-up before you field tickets: our events tables are partitioned by month. That means a query for "last 90 days" actually touches three partitions, and a missing partition for a new month is the usual culprit behind those "table not found" reports that roll in on the 1st. The partition-maker job runs nightly, but it can lag. To check whether the current month's partition exists, connect to the reporting replica using the string below.

warehouse DSN: mssql://aldiel_svc:1hgBhXwSI6cP6V@db-f60b.qorvelworks.example:5432/briius

**Step 7 — Verify string extraction before sealing.** Before the Quarrelstone key ceremony proceeds, the release manager must run the Lanternfall extraction script against the current branch, confirm all translation strings are captured in the manifest, and record the manifest checksum in the ceremony log. Double-check that no locale files were skipped. Once verified, unseal the extraction signing key using the recovery passphrase that follows.

strongbox words: ulamir-ulaix

Subject: Key rotation — Pointsmill ledger

Team,

The Pointsmill loyalty-points ledger service key rotates tonight at 22:00. Old key dies at 23:00 sharp. Update the writer and reconciliation jobs before then; anything still on the old key will fail accrual writes. Staging already rotated, no issues. Details are in the Brindlefork runbook if you hit errors. New key for the ledger API follows.

gateway credential: qvz23-XSZTNBjrucz4Q49XMT1TuVw